Biography of Nayib Bukele

Nayib Bukele, born on July 24, 1981, in San Salvador, is a prominent politician and the current president of El Salvador. He is known for his unconventional approach to governance, leveraging social media to connect with the public and promote his agenda.

Understanding Mestizo Identity in El Salvador

El Salvador is predominantly a mestizo society, where a majority of the population identifies as mixed-race, combining indigenous and Spanish ancestry. This mestizo identity has been shaped by centuries of colonization and cultural fusion, resulting in a unique Salvadoran identity that is both complex and multifaceted.

Cultural Background of El Salvador

The cultural background of El Salvador is a vibrant mix of indigenous traditions and colonial influences. The country is home to several indigenous groups, including the Pipil and Lenca, whose histories and traditions continue to play a vital role in shaping national identity.

As a nation, El Salvador has faced significant challenges, including civil war, poverty, and social inequality.
